
Enjoy a Bath Ale, some good local food, and a friendly welcome as you cosy up in The Salamander, one of Bath’s oldest traditional English pubs. This little gem is set over two floors, with a well stocked bar area accessed from the main entrance and further seating available upstairs. The bar staff are only too happy to make recommendations and offer a range of regional specialities including Somerset ciders and Cornish spirits. When it comes to food you have plenty of choice here, whether you’re in the mood for a light lunch, gourmet three course dinner, Sunday roast, or a traditional pub meal. The Salamander has plenty of choice, as well as some more unusual dishes you won’t find elsewhere. Local produce is sourced using seasonal ingredients to keep the frequently changing menus fresh and varied. The Salamander’s interior design blends contemporary style with classic features, echoing the Georgian style of its city centre location. Whether your visit involves dining or simply a few drinks, you’ll find it a warm and charming place to while away some hours.
